What is Ubiquinol?
Reduced coenzyme Q10(Ubiquinol Powder) (CoQ10H2) is a cell metabolism respiration activator and immune enhancer with antioxidant and free radical scavenging properties. There are two types of coenzyme Q10 (COENZYME Q10), namely reduced coenzyme Q10 (CoQ10H2) and oxidized coenzyme Q10 (CoQ10). When reduced coenzyme Q10 (CoQ10H2) scavenges free radicals and prevents lipid and protein peroxidation, oxidized coenzyme Q10 (CoQ10) is generated. Ubiquinol (Ubiquinol-10) is the reduced form of coenzyme Q10 (CoQ10). Ubiquinol is an effective antioxidant with the ability to protect vitamin E, and also protects vitamin E and vitamin C that are difficult to regenerate. Ubiquinol is both lipophilic and hydrophilic, and acts as a transmembrane factor to prevent lipid peroxidation and diffusion by transferring electrons to ROS.

- Ubiquinol Solubility
| Edible oils | 10℃ | 20℃ | 30℃ |
| Soybean oil | 1.38% | 3.15% | 11.20% |
| Olive oil | 1.56% | 3.22% | 11.90% |
| MCT oil | 3.80% | 6.66% | 20.70% |
- Ubiquinol Stability
Test 1: The ubiquinol was stored in sealed brown glass bottles for 6 months at 40 ± 2, 75 ± 5% RH : The ubiquinol was more stable in olive oil and soybean oil and less stable in MCT oil.
Test 2: The ubiquinol was stored in sealed brown glass bottles for 6 months at 25 ± 2, 60 ± 5% RH : The ubiquinol was more stable in olive oil and soybean oil and less stable in MCT oil.
Conclusion: The ubiquinol is more stable in olive oil and soybean oil and less stable in MCT oil. The ubiquinol is less stable at higher temperatures.

What are the differences?
Antioxidant effect
It helps the human body to "fight aging and disease"! Coenzyme Q10 is divided into "oxidized coenzyme Q10" and "reduced coenzyme Q10", but "antioxidant effect" is an important function unique to the "reduced form".
One of the substances produced when making energy is "active oxygen". If it increases too much, it will damage cells and become one of the causes of aging and disease.
Reduced coenzyme Q10 has the function of directly removing "active oxygen". In addition, it can also regenerate antioxidant substances vitamin C and vitamin E, indirectly improving antioxidant capacity.
Reduced coenzyme Q10 can play an antioxidant role both directly and indirectly, reduce cell damage, and maintain cell health.

Coenzyme Q10 participates in the electron transfer (electron transport system) in the process of energy generation, and acts as a coenzyme that improves the efficiency of energy (ATP) synthesis (①).
In the process of generating energy, electrons need to be transferred like a relay. Coenzyme Q10 is an important member of the relay, and the oxidized form receives electrons and becomes the reduced form. When the reduced form transfers electrons to the next relay member, it turns back to the oxidized form.
In addition, reduced coenzyme Q10 also plays an important role in preventing reactive oxygen species generated during energy generation from damaging cells and DNA. (②)
Although there are many types of antioxidants, one of the advantages of reduced coenzyme Q10 that distinguishes it from other antioxidants is that it is directly related to energy production.
Ubiquinol Powder can reduce the damage caused by reactive oxygen species while also enhancing the energy required for cell work and repair.
Effects of Aging
The amount of "oxidized" coenzyme Q10 increases with aging. Coenzyme Q10 can be produced naturally in the body, but it cannot meet the daily needs of the human body. In addition, it is reported that the concentration of coenzyme Q10 in cells decreases with aging. 25-40% of coenzyme Q10 in the blood comes from the diet. It is important for middle-aged and elderly people to pay attention to eating more foods rich in coenzyme Q10.
In addition, the body mainly produces "reduced coenzyme Q10". In a healthy person, more than 95% of coenzyme Q10 in the blood remains in the form of "reduced coenzyme Q10".
However, the proportion of oxidized coenzyme Q10 in the blood also increases with aging. On the other hand, there are reports that the proportion of reduced coenzyme Q10 decreases, and the total amount of coenzyme Q10 contained in the organs also decreases further.
For example, it is reported that the ratio of total coenzyme Q10 to reduced coenzyme Q10 in diabetic patients is significantly reduced.

The decrease in the total amount of coenzyme Q10 and the proportion of reduced coenzyme Q10 is considered to be a state of reduced energy production and antioxidant capacity.
Absorption and conversion
The "reduced form" is easily absorbed by the human body and can work normally without conversion.
■Easily absorbed reduced coenzyme Q10
When coenzyme Q10 is taken in through diet, reduced coenzyme Q10 is more likely to increase the concentration of coenzyme Q10 in the blood than oxidized coenzyme Q10.
When investigating the concentration of coenzyme Q10 in the blood of healthy people, data showed that the concentration of coenzyme Q10 in the blood of people who took "reduced coenzyme Q10" was more than 3 times higher than that of people who took oxidized coenzyme Q10.
This is because reduced coenzyme Q10 is more efficiently absorbed than oxidized coenzyme Q10 during digestion and absorption.
■Reduced form that works without conversion
Even if oxidized coenzyme Q10 is taken in, it needs to be converted into reduced coenzyme Q10 in the body to work. However, the ability to convert to reduced coenzyme Q10 decreases with age.
